£SO MISTAKEN FOR 10/-

GIVEN AS CHANGE AT DEPARTMENT STORE WOMAN CHARGED WITH THEFT [By Telegraph—Press Association] DUNEDIN, This Day. A woman aged 21 years whose name was suppressed, was charged in the Police Court With the theft of a £SO Reserve Bank note on 20th April. She was remanded till Monday for further inquiry and to enable restitution. Counsel said the girl had entered a departmental store to make a purchase ahd was handed a £SO note as change in mistake for a 10s note. She went to another shop to purchase goods and it was pointed out to her there ihat the note was of big denomination She then converted the note to her own use, Counsel pointed out the marked similarity of notes.
